2013年2月28日
摘要: OCIEnvCreate 失败,返回代码为 -1,但错误消息文本不可用。英文出错提示:Could not create an environment: OCIEnvCreate returned -1中文出错提示:OCIEnvCreate 失败,返回代码为 -1,但错误消息文本不可用。解决方案一: 主要是将oracle主目录oracle\的读写权限赋予asp.net或者是IUSER_..和IWAM_..,重启计算机。解决二:打开在IIS中的WEB属性--主目录--执行权限【改为-脚本和可执行文件】;-应用程序池【改为-MSSharePointAppPool】,刷新OK; 阅读全文
posted @ 2013-02-28 23:15 潇洒地走 阅读(13190) 评论(0) 推荐(0) 编辑
摘要: 问题描述:服务器端装的是Windows XP和Oracle 10g。在服务器端能够正常的访问Oracle数据库,但远程访问该数据库(使用VS 2005,客户端同样是Oracle10g)提示“System.Data.OracleClient需要Oracle客户端软件8.1.7或更高版本”。 弄了一个下午加晚上,终于找到解决的办法: 1.一定要关闭Windows 防火墙; 2.找到ORACLE_HOME文件夹(服务器端是D:\oracle)。点击右键,选属性--安全,在组或用户栏中选“Authenticated Users”,在权限列表中把“读取和运行”的权限去掉,再按应用(据说这是Oracle. 阅读全文
posted @ 2013-02-28 21:34 潇洒地走 阅读(1710) 评论(0) 推荐(0) 编辑